Traveling is something that all of us like. In fact most of us save throughout the year to plan that one vacation out of our cities. Isn’t it? But what if that vacation gets spoiled before it starts or probably right at the mid of it? You will be heart broken. After all you had made non refundable payments at the hotel and various other places all of that will go waste now, unless you have travel insurance.
